It's time to roll again: start of the Tuesday Night Skater season

On rollers through the city: this has long become a nice tradition in Frankfurt. From spring until the end of Central European Summer Time, skaters roll through the city every Tuesday - weather permitting. This will also be the case in 2019: this year's Tuesday Night Skater ("TNS") season begins on Tuesday, April 2. As usual, the starting point is the Hafenpark in the Ostend. The starting signal falls at 20.30 o'clock. Several hundred skaters are expected at the kick-off.

"With their energy, the Tuesday Night Skaters send a strong positive signal in our colorful and dynamic sports city of Frankfurt," says sports department head Markus Frank at the start of the season. Organiser Dirk May has been in charge of preparing and running the skater tours for 20 years. Thanks to his commitment and the support of the public order office, police, ambulance services as well as the transport companies, the skate tours can once again take place weekly without any significant traffic obstructions.

Even beginners and those returning to the sport are invited. For them, a "TNS Light Tour" is offered on the first Tuesday of every month, with a shorter route and more relaxed pace. Those who just want to try it out should join such a tour. However, safe braking and riding technique are basic requirements for participation. Wearing a helmet and protectors is recommended. The routes are usually between 27 and 34 kilometres long. The event usually ends around 11 p.m. at the Hafenpark. Accompanied by police and paramedics, as well as around 80 stewards, the colorful bunch will ensure safety and a smooth flow.

Please note: There will be no TNS Tour on April 30 due to preparations for the Eschborn-Frankfurt cycling classic.

Information about the respective tours is always published on Tuesdays on the TNS homepage, at http://www.t-n-s.de. The website also contains the "TNS Traffic Rules", which should be familiar to all active skaters.
